Output 3edb33f59475aa59b09bc50ffcecc94dd3fa664679bbe83645800b2b297b13b2:3

value
35000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8266ec1eacfa88c13f7940d7619eb8e53ade390229589cbe77bf3ef5766dac4d
address
bc1psfnwc84vl2yvz0megrtkr84cu5aduwgz99vfe0nhhul02and43xska933d
transaction
3edb33f59475aa59b09bc50ffcecc94dd3fa664679bbe83645800b2b297b13b2
spent
true